Nicole Kidman Bangs in Practical Magic: A Detailed Look

Why Nicole Kidman’s Bangs in Practical Magic Matter

In the 1998 romantic fantasy film Practical Magic, Nicole Kidman’s bangs play a key role in defining the character of Sally Owens. The blunt, softly textured fringe frames her face in a way that feels practical, modern, and emblematic of the film’s witchy realism. This look balances ethereal fantasy with grounded everydayness, acting as visual shorthand for a woman who is both vulnerable and quietly powerful. Across close conversation scenes and pivotal magical moments, the bangs contribute to a sense of intimacy and intention that has remained memorable long after the film’s credits roll.

Hair as Character Storytelling in Practical Magic

In Practical Magic, hair does more than decorate; it signals interior life. Kidman’s bangs visually align with Sally’s guarded yet open nature, helping the audience read her emotional transitions. The choice to wear them blunt and slightly tousled supports the film’s blend of domestic realism and magic by keeping one foot in the mundane and one in the mystical. When wind, spells, or rain move the fringe, it functions as a tactile extension of Sally’s agency and vulnerability. Across the arc, the bangs remain a consistent anchor, allowing small shifts in part and texture to telegraph changes in confidence and control.

Onscreen Framing and Wardrobe Synergy

Kidman’s bangs interact deliberately with the film’s color palette, period settings, and practical costumes. Whether standing in a dim kitchen, walking along a coastal road, or standing within a candlelit ritual, the fringe is positioned to keep the focus on expression while still feeling effortless. Period-appropriate styling keeps the hair believable for the late-1990s small-town setting, while avoiding overt glam that would undercut Sally’s everywoman mystique. Close-ups often use the bangs to create a sense of closeness, making key confessional and spellcasting moments feel more immediate.

Impact on Audience Perception and Legacy

Long after the film’s release, Kidman’s bangs in Practical Magic remain a reference point for how hair can reinforce character identity. Viewers often recall the look as both practical and symbolic, mirroring Sally’s journey from guarded isolation to chosen family. The fringe’s clean lines and restrained styling distinguish the character within a roster of eccentric relatives and magical beings, making her feel accessible yet extraordinary. This balance helps the film sustain a tone in which the mundane and the miraculous coexist, and the bangs are a small but meaningful part of that equilibrium.

Modern Takeaways for Inspired Bangs

For anyone inspired by Kidman’s look, the key takeaway is that framing matters. Softly angled bangs that sit just above the eyebrows can create an approachable, cinematic feel. To emulate the Practical Magic effect at home, prioritize texture over shine and let the fringe move naturally with conversation and environment. Coordinate the cut with facial structure and the part you typically wear, and refresh the look with lightweight products instead of heavy stylers. Remember that the most enduring moments often come from details that feel intentional, grounded, and true to character.
